TAA2008
STEREO 9W (8:) CLASS-T™ DIGITAL AUDIO AMPLIFIER USING
DIGITAL POWER PROCESSING™ TECHNOLOGY
G E N E R A L D E S C R I P T I O N
The TAA2008 is a 9W/ch continuous average two-channel Class-T Digital Audio Power Amplifier IC
using Tripath’s proprietary Digital Power Processing™ technology. The TAA2008, in a QFN package,
along with extremely high efficiency, allows for a very compact amplifier design. Class-T amplifiers
offer both the audio fidelity of Class-AB and the power efficiency of Class-D amplifiers.

F E A T U R E S
¾Class-T architecture
¾Single Supply Operation
¾“Audiophile” Quality Sound
¾0.025% THD+N @ 5W, 8:
¾0.1% IHF-IM @ 1W, 8:
¾6.3W @ 8:, 0.1% THD+N
¾3.5W @ 16:, 0.1% THD+N
¾High Power
¾14.25W @ 6:, 10% THD+N
¾9W @ 8:, 10% THD+N
¾5W @ 16:, 10% THD+N
¾Extremely High Efficiency
¾89% @ 5W, 16:
¾86% @ 9W, 8:
¾Dynamic Range = 98.5 dB
¾Mute and Sleep modes
¾Improved turn-on & turn-off pop
suppression
¾Over-current protection with automatic
restart circuit
¾Over-temperature protection
¾Space saving 32-pin 8mm x 8mm x 1mm
QFN package with exposed pad

... If turn-on and/or turn-off noise is still present with a TAA2008 amplifier, the cause may be other circuitry external to the TAA2008 such as an audio processor or preamp. Multiple audio processors used in LCD TV’s create audible pops as their power supply collapses. If the TAA2008 is still active (mute pin is low), then these audible pops will be amplified and output to the speakers. To eliminate this problem, simply activate the mute before the power supply collapses. The delay going into mute is approximately 1us, as compared to several hundred milliseconds on the previous Tripath IC’ ...
